MAIL NOTICES.
Mails per express to Dunedin and South clo«e daily at 7 a.m. and 11 a.m.; late fee Otters, i.e.. lettors bearing Id additional "tamp, 11.15 a.m.; also mad van up to 8 a.m., and guard's van 12.5 p.m. train. Books rad newspapers. 7 a.m. and 10.30 a.m. MONDAY, DECEMBER 28. For Northern Porto, per Maori, at 6 p.m.: lato fee letters, 6.30 p.m.; guard's van, 7.23 p.m. train WEDNESDAY, DECEMBER 30. For Australian States (due Sydney January 41, India, China, Ceylon, Hong Kong, Straits Settlements, South Africa, also United Kingdom and Continent of Europe (due London February 7), per Maori, to connect with Manuka, at 6 p.m.; late fee letters, 6.30 p.m.; guard's van, 7.23 p.m. train. Registered articles, 4.30 p.m.; books, packets and newspapers, 5.30 p.m. Friday, January 1 (New Year's Day) Post Offices will be closed in all branches. Mails for despatch on that day will close at 8 p.m. on Thursday, December 31. A delivery of all correspondence will be made over the counter at tho Chief Post Office on Thursday, December 31. between 8 and 9 p.m. Mails despatched from Christohurch on November 11. via San Francisoo, arrivod in London on December 20, seven days lato. There will be a daily mail service to and from the West Coast from December 21 to January 80. Mails for Australian States, etc., also Tonga, Samoa, Pago Pago and Fiji, close at Auckland, per Maheno, at 4.15 p.m. on Monday.
